Where are the food traps and filters

Good Afternoon Friend, I understand you want to know where the food traps and filters are located in your Frigidaire dishwasher, model# PLD2850. The inside of the dishwasher is self- cleaning with normal use. If needed, clean around the tub gasket area with a damp cloth. The filter is self- cleaning. A glass trap located in the center of the filter is designed to collect pieces of broken glass, straws, bones and pits. To remove items in glass trap, grasp handle, lift out, empty and replace. Frigidaire pld2850 leaking heating element

You will need to replace those rubber or neoprene seals (washers). Which means you will need to pull the dishwasher out and then tip it back about 45 degrees (or more) so you can work on it. Make sure the power cord is unplugged, then you can find and disconnect the wires that go to the heating element, then remove the heater nuts. Then you can pull the element out and replace those rubber washers (if you can get them - try SearsPartsDirect, or repairclinic.com). If you can't get them separately, you might have to order a complete new element which comes with new washers. Water wont drain from diswasher

Probably the relay that switches the water flow between "recirculate/clean and exhaust" cycles. You can confirm by opening the bottom panel and looking at the relay arm. When switching from "washing" to emptying cycle, you will see the relay lever try to switch the flow of the water to the exhaust cycle. Alternately, remove the exhaust hose from the garbage disposal and place it in a bucket or bowl. After the water stops coming out, blow into the end of the hose to see if any food is blocking the hose (sometimes someone operates the disposal while the dishwasher is running and forces food into the exhaust hose.

Won't Fill

Hello Ben - I understand your dishwasher has power but will not fill with water. Here are a few simple troubleshooting tips that may help you resolve this issue: • Make sure water supply is turned on. (First check for shut off valve under the kitchen sink) • Check the house circuit breaker or fuse box, reset circuit breaker or replace fuse. • Verify the inlet hose and make sure it's not twisted. • Does float overfill protector (mushroom shaped object in tub) move freely? This is located in the bottom left front corner of the dishwasher. • Make sure the electrical wires going to the water inlet valve have not come off. It is best to turn off power to the dishwasher before reconnect wires, it doesn't matter which terminal is off both need to be connected. • Confirm that the drain hose is installed correctly. If the drain hose is routed under the floor as the dishwasher fills water can be drawn from the tub and appear to have never filled. • Some dishwashers use a water pressure switch that will shut off the water valve if the tub over fills.
